The Three Shapes of No-Deposit Rewards

Not all no-deposit bonuses are the same. The market generally offers three forms, and each carries its own wagering and withdrawal quirks.

Reward Type What You Get Typical Size Main Restriction
Cash chip Free credit added to your balance £5 – £20 Wagering requirement before withdrawal
Free spins Allocated spins on a designated slot 10 – 50 spins Winnings capped or tied to wagering
Free bingo tickets Pre-paid entry into specific rooms 1 – 10 tickets Winnings may be subject to playthrough

Cash chips are the most flexible — you can use them across the site’s games. Free spins are locked to one slot title, which is fine if you like that game and limiting if you do not. Free bingo tickets are the most Gala-specific option, letting you join a room without funding your account. Each has its place, and the best choice depends on which games you actually enjoy.

Claiming Without Payment Details

The hallmark of a no-deposit bonus is that no card details or payment setup should be required to claim it. The process is usually: register an account, verify your identity, and claim the offer from the promotions page. If a site asks for your card at this stage, alarm bells should ring.

However, identity verification still applies. The UK Gambling Commission requires operators to confirm who you are before you gamble, and certainly before you withdraw. That means supplying identification documents — commonly a passport or driving licence — plus address confirmation, such as a utility bill or bank statement. This is not the operator being awkward; it is a legal requirement designed to prevent fraud and underage gambling.

For a casino bonuses hunter, the practical takeaway is this: have your documents ready before you claim. The fastest way to turn a no-deposit win into real cash is to complete verification at registration, not to wait until withdrawal day and scramble for scans.

The Terms That Decide Whether It Is Worth It

Four clauses determine the real value of any no-deposit bonus. Read them before you claim, not after.

Wagering requirement. This is the multiplier applied to your bonus before winnings become withdrawable. Market-typical levels range from 20x to 65x. A £10 bonus at 35x means you must place £350 in bets before cashing out. The lower the multiplier, the better the deal.

Maximum win cap. Many no-deposit offers limit how much you can withdraw from free-play winnings. A cap of £50 or £100 is common. If you hit a big win on a free spin, the excess above the cap is forfeited. Always check this figure — it changes the expected value dramatically.

Game weighting. Not all games count equally toward wagering. Slots usually contribute 100%, while table games might count only 10% or even zero. If you plan to play bingo with a cash chip, check whether bingo tickets count toward the wagering at all.

Expiry. No-deposit bonuses are short-lived. A typical window is 7 to 30 days from claiming. After that, the bonus and any attached winnings vanish. Set a reminder if you claim one.

Cashing Out: Thresholds, Verification, Timelines

Once you clear the wagering, the withdrawal process begins. The practicalities vary by operator, but the general shape is consistent across UKGC-licensed sites.

Practicality What It Means
Minimum withdrawal The smallest amount you can request; often £10 – £20
Verification Documents checked before first payout; usually 24–72 hours
Processing time Operator review after you request; typically 1–3 business days
Payment speed Bank transfer 1–5 days; e-wallets often faster

The phrase “instant withdrawal” in the title deserves scrutiny. No UKGC-licensed operator pays out literally instantly on first withdrawal, because identity checks must happen first. What “instant” means in practice is that the operator does not add unnecessary delay after those checks are complete. A player who has verified their account and cleared wagering can expect a far smoother process than someone who skipped verification and now faces a multi-day review.

For a no-deposit win, expect the following sequence: clear the wagering, request withdrawal, pass any final checks, and receive funds within a few business days. The first withdrawal is always the slowest. Subsequent ones are faster because your identity is already confirmed.

Why does Gala Bingo ask for ID before letting me withdraw?

Identity verification is a legal requirement under the UK Gambling Commission’s licence conditions. The operator must confirm you are 18 or over and that you are who you claim to be. This prevents fraud, money laundering, and underage gambling. The fastest way to avoid delay is to upload your documents at registration, before you even claim the bonus.
